Capital Projects Coordinator for Parks & Trails
Cowichan Valley Regional District
Job Description
Enhance Cowichan Valley's parks as a Capital Projects Coordinator focused on Parks & Trails. Lead construction initiatives to improve public spaces and foster sustainable community engagement.
Reporting to the Manager of Parks Operations, you will be responsible for managing diverse projects, from minor renovations to major asset replacements. This role involves collaboration with contractors and engineers while ensuring compliance with asset management plans and maintenance standards. Ideal for individuals aiming to elevate their project management career in a parks-focused environment.
Key Responsibilities: • Plan and oversee parks capital projects from start to finish • Conduct contractor meetings to track project milestones • Collaborate on tender documents and project specifics • Update asset management records consistently • Ensure adherence to preventative maintenance standards
